Among the tree-lined streets where prestigious buildings stand, in the Parioli district, there is also Via Tirso. And it is here that you will find Kilo , a restaurant – grill that is a certainty for meat lovers and that has distinguished itself in Rome for its professionalism and the quality of the raw materials. The restaurant is located inside an enchanting historic building in which the ceiling, the arches with exposed bricks and the period floor perfectly marry a decidedly more contemporary decor, making the atmosphere intimate and very welcoming.

The menu includes a selection of different cuts of meat, including a selection of national, Danish and Scottish beef and skewers cooked on open grills. To help you choose, you can also go to the butcher’s counter to select the origin, weight and cut of meat you want. Kilo specializes in “prime cuts”: fillet, rib steak and loin steak, cooked on the grill and with the addition of only coarse salt, in order to preserve their taste and flavor. Among the preparations we also find hamburgers and meatballs, served with a delicious cheese fondue. For skewer enthusiasts, we point out the presence of a social table , at which mutton arrosticini, skewers of beef fillet marinated in beer, skewers of pork with honey soy, prepared with topside and walnut are served.

Since brunch is also trendy in Rome, Kilo satisfies its customers at lunch with a rich and varied proposal, among which it is possible to taste fresh buffalo mozzarella, home-made pickles, salads, cold cuts, first courses, second courses and desserts, all accompanied by steaming American coffee.
